petrichor

after the first rain
the smell of earth filled the air
& the tree of lungs inside me
ozone tickled my senses
as every fibre reached & thrilled
i could not get enough of it all

after the last pain
i put her memory behind me
tho’ saddened i faced a new day
& now i’m learning to live again
now i’m learning to breathe again
after drought the rains always come

by TETIANA ALEKSINA & TONY SINGLE
